Output d355afa0417b4ab0d8a05a3898661150b206e739b61489ef9572c3fdc918b459:0

value
636920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c8eb80e771d5e446b3d90ff7a855d59f40f4b51 OP_EQUAL
address
3EWDVgrVWcw6nwggZ2DPN3N6PuWPqmFvyC
transaction
d355afa0417b4ab0d8a05a3898661150b206e739b61489ef9572c3fdc918b459
spent
true